Business Title: Procurement Manager, Chiller Plant
Region:
India
Reporting: Director, Plant (Operational), Function reporting- regional Procurement
Location: Chiller Plant, Phoolgaon, Pune

How you will do it:

Procurement Strategy & Management

Develop and deploy plant-level procurement strategy aligned with corporate and regional policies

Manage key materials, strategic commodities and critical suppliers.

Establish and continuously improve supplier development, evaluation and exit mechanisms

Cost & Performance Management

Define and achieve annual cost saving and procurement performance targets for the plant.

Lead price negotiations, cost breakdown analysis, VA/VE and cost reduction initiatives.

Regularly review supplier performance (Quality, Delivery, Cost, Service) and drive improvements

Supply Assurance & Risk Management

Closely work with Manufacturing, Quality, Engineering and Planning to ensure supply continuity

Lead resolution of major delivery, quality, claim and supply disruption issues

Ensure procurement activities comply with contract law, ISO, EHS and internal control requirements.

New Product Introduction & Engineering Support

Support new product introduction (NPI) and engineering change processes with early procurement involvement

Drive evaluation, qualification and approval of new suppliers, materials and processes.

Team & People Management

Manage and develop the plant procurement team, including performance management and capability development

Define clear roles and efficient procurement processes.

Build a professional, high-performing procurement organization and talent pipeline

Other Responsibilities

Ensure effective implementation of latest corporate policies and procedures at plant level.

Perform additional assignments as requested by management.
